Summary: | wpa_supplicant 0.2.5 init.d script starts too late |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Martin Gramatke <xmit> |
Component: | Current packages | Assignee: | Mobile Herd (OBSOLETE) <mobile+disabled> |
Status: | RESOLVED DUPLICATE | ||
Severity: | minor | CC: | base-system, jos.delbar |
Priority: | High | ||
Version: | unspecified | ||
Hardware: | x86 |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- |
Description
Martin Gramatke
2004-10-19 13:38:57 UTC
Please attach the output of 'rc-update show' to this bug report. sorry, I forgot: lab5 ~ # rc-update -s acct | acpid | alsasound | default atop | bootmisc | boot checkfs | boot checkroot | boot clock | boot consolefont | boot crypto-loop | cupsd | dcron | default domainname | boot famd | gpm | hdparm | default hostname | boot hotplug | boot keymaps | boot lisa | local | default nonetwork localmount | boot metalog | boot modules | boot nas | net.ath0 | default net.eth0 | net.eth1 | net.lo | boot netmount | nscd | ntp-client | default ntpd | default numlock | pcmcia | boot portmap | postfix | default reslisa | rmnologin | boot rsyncd | samba | serial | boot smartd | spamd | default speedfreq | default sshd | urandom | boot wpa_supplicant | default xdm | default xfs | xinetd | xprint | Confirmed. Odd since /etc/init.d/wpa_supplicant has: depend() { before net } /etc/init.d/iptables has a depend() { before net } as well - on my system iptables is started after the net.* scripts as well. I added the lines before ntp-client before ntpd right behind before net in /etc/init.d/wpa_supplicant. So this script starts before the ntp scripts and my primary issue is solved. But I still wonder, why wpa_supplicant still starts after net.ath0. As brix already wrote, this is most probably not a problem of the wpa_supplicant script itself. Adding base-system to CC: - hopefully they'll have a clue :-/ I have the same problem, which also applies to the new wpa_supplicant-0.3.0. I suggest you add wpa_supplicant to the boot script list for now, to force it to start before the net scripts: rc-update add wpa_supplicant boot |